Transaction faa5137880ddbd7e28d71968758e6afaed82fdbc3a658bfd699549ab5de9a13b
3 Input
2 Outputs
- faa5137880ddbd7e28d71968758e6afaed82fdbc3a658bfd699549ab5de9a13b:0
- faa5137880ddbd7e28d71968758e6afaed82fdbc3a658bfd699549ab5de9a13b:1
value 1534310
address 3HcFDDZqRo6WVcZZCQP1wJCneF6qHSY3Wa
value 1635613
address 3BMEXG9xpyqpoi4Z21KLRfkfFLwXJGjE1k